The following year, 2013 was the year Sanchez's last to play in New York. He was injured on his shoulder playing behind an unofficial offensive line in the fourth quarter of a preseason match- the tabloids and sports radio went on about the story. Ryan assigned rookie Geno Smith the starter as Sanchez recuperated. In October, Sanchez endured a last-minute surgery, a precursor to his release in the spring following. It was a merciful ending of a terrible two-season.

Any criticism of Sanchez's work is also undermined by his newfound success in Philadelphia. In the four games he has played for the Eagles following the time that Nick Foles broke his collarbone, Sanchez has completed 62.3 percent of his passes including six touchdowns as well as seven interceptions. He has thrown over 300 yards in all three of his games. Against the Panthers, he threw for over 265 yards without an interception for the first time in his career. In the end, he's had a good season ... kinda good.
